International Sommelier Guild (ISG) is a wine and sommelier certification organization founded in 1982. It offers a structured, internationally recognized education pathway through live and online classes delivered across multiple continents. ISG serves aspiring and professional sommeliers, hospitality workers, wine trade professionals, and wine educators seeking accredited credentials and career advancement in the wine and hospitality industries.

International Sommelier Guild (ISG) is an internationally recognized organization that provides sommelier and wine certification programs. Established in 1982, it offers a structured, progressive certification pathway for individuals seeking professional credentials in wine and sommelier studies. ISG delivers instruction through both in-person classes and online courses, making its programs accessible across multiple continents. The organization is positioned as a long-established credentialing authority in the wine education space, catering to a global student base that includes hospitality professionals, wine trade experts, and educators. Its programs are designed to build progressively, allowing students to advance through defined levels of certification as they develop their knowledge and expertise in wine and sommelier skills.
